Join American naturalist Winthrop Packard as he guides us through the enchanting wild woods and serene ponds, revealing the vibrant life that thrives within them. With keen observation, he highlights the fascinating birds, industrious hornets, elusive muskrats, and stealthy minks, all while vividly portraying their habitats during the harsh New England winter. His free-flowing narrative is both enlightening and captivating, blending moments of drama and poetry that will leave you in awe of natures beauty. - Summary by Larry WilsonCopyright Animals & Nature Science Sciences sociales
